Output 63fb7fe2e7e37d280fe5a74176725c2d06d2f247e0b3c9dfebf9673ee9278e90:79

value
611526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 93e59bd35d76f7ac38b041583e40f6a88e238252 OP_EQUAL
address
3FB2KEZKhaEHQ1KHTeBm7L3WYUDhUttoaP
transaction
63fb7fe2e7e37d280fe5a74176725c2d06d2f247e0b3c9dfebf9673ee9278e90
spent
true